Just got my first DSM (a '93 Eclipse GS, 144k). I have heard that the lifter noise is very common. It had piss water in it for oil (5w30) when I bought it so I changed it with 20-50 and have seen a massive improvement, but it's still a little noisy at hot idle. Is there an updated lifter or some easy fix out there or is it just part of life with this car?

They do have a revised lifter for 90-99 4g63 motors that they also put into 2000+ Eclipses. The revised ones have a much larger oiling hole. I'm not certain if your are the same lifters that are used in our 4g63 motors or not though.
